  • Cobra OPTM Drivers, Fairway Woods & Hybrids: A New Standard for Accuracy in 2026

     
    Updated: Jan 29, 2026
    Cobra OPTM 2026 Hero Image

    Cobra Golf is kicking off 2026 with one of its most exciting metalwood launches in recent memory.

    The Cobra OPTM lineup — featuring drivers, fairway woods, and hybrids — introduces a bold new design philosophy focused on accuracy, consistency, and real-world forgiveness. Rather than chasing distance alone, Cobra engineers have taken a deeper look at how a clubhead behaves through impact and how that movement affects ball flight.

    The result is a metalwood family built to help golfers hit straighter shots, tighten dispersion, and play with more confidence from the tee and fairway.

    If you’re looking for modern performance, advanced adjustability, and Cobra’s signature look, the OPTM lineup deserves a serious look.

    Cobra OPTM Drivers: Accuracy Reimagined





    Cobra’s 2026 driver family keeps the brand’s bold styling and tour-proven adjustability, but introduces a key innovation: POI (Product of Inertia).

    For years, MOI (Moment of Inertia) has been the primary benchmark for forgiveness. Cobra’s engineers now believe true accuracy comes from something more complex — how the clubhead twists and rotates across all three axes during off-center impact.

    By reducing POI, Cobra has minimized unwanted 3D twisting, leading to straighter, more predictable ball flights across the face.

    What Sets Cobra OPTM Drivers Apart

    • AI-driven shaping – Weight placement reduces POI and tightens dispersion.
    • FutureFit33™ hosel system – Offers 33 loft and lie combinations for perfect setup.
    • SMARTPAD® technology – Maintains consistent face angle at address.
    • H.O.T. Face Technology – Promotes fast ball speeds across the entire face.

    Rather than simply adding forgiveness, Cobra has refined it — turning stability into directional consistency that golfers can trust.

    "POI fine-tunes forgiveness into directional consistency, allowing the clubhead to rotate more naturally with your swing." — Jose Miraflor, VP of Product Architecture at Cobra Puma Golf

    Cobra OPTM Fairway Woods: Distance with Control





    The same POI-focused engineering carries into the Cobra OPTM fairway woods, designed to deliver both distance and directional control from the turf or tee.

    Available in LS, X, and MAX models, each fairway wood is optimized for different swing types and performance preferences.

    Core Technologies in OPTM Fairway Woods

    • POI-optimized shaping – Minimizes twisting on toe and heel strikes.
    • H.O.T. Face inserts – Provides consistent speed and forgiveness.
    • FutureFit33™ adjustability – Fine-tunes your launch and trajectory.

    Choosing the Right OPTM Fairway Wood

    • LS Fairway Wood – Low spin, penetrating ball flight for stronger players.
    • X Fairway Wood – Balanced forgiveness and versatility.
    • MAX Fairway Wood – Most forgiving with high launch and stability.

    Cobra OPTM Hybrids: Easy Launch, Reliable Performance





    The Cobra OPTM hybrid completes the metalwood lineup with a design focused on forgiveness, speed, and versatility.

    Featuring a slightly larger profile and intelligent internal weighting, the OPTM hybrid helps golfers launch the ball higher and land it softer — whether from the fairway, rough, or tee.

    Key Features of the OPTM Hybrid

    • Larger head shape – Adds stability and confidence at address.
    • Longer blade length – Combined with internal mass for higher launch.
    • FutureFit33™ hosel – 33 adjustable settings for total control.
    • Fixed back weight – Promotes high launch and steep descent angles.

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    What does POI mean in Cobra OPTM drivers? POI, or Product of Inertia, measures how a clubhead twists across all three axes during impact. Cobra OPTM drivers reduce POI to improve accuracy and deliver more consistent ball flights, especially on off-center hits.

    Are Cobra OPTM drivers forgiving? Yes. Cobra OPTM drivers are designed to be highly forgiving, combining high MOI with reduced POI. This helps maintain ball speed while improving directional consistency across the face.

    Which Cobra OPTM driver model should I choose?

    • OPTM LS: Best for faster swing speeds and lower spin
    • OPTM X: Balanced performance for a wide range of players
    • OPTM Max-K: Maximum stability and forgiveness
    • OPTM Max-D: Built-in draw bias for golfers who fight a slice

    A professional fitting can help dial in the best option.

    Are Cobra OPTM fairway woods adjustable? Yes. Cobra OPTM fairway woods feature the FutureFit33™ hosel, allowing golfers to fine-tune loft and lie settings to optimize launch and trajectory.

    Who should play Cobra OPTM hybrids? Cobra OPTM hybrids are ideal for golfers looking for easy launch, forgiveness, and consistent distance. They work well for players replacing long irons or seeking reliable performance from the fairway and rough.

    Are Cobra OPTM clubs suitable for high-handicap golfers? Absolutely. Models like the OPTM Max-K driver and MAX fairway woods are designed to maximize forgiveness and stability, making them excellent options for high-handicap and improving golfers.

    Do Cobra OPTM clubs require a fitting? While not required, a fitting is strongly recommended. With 33 adjustable settings, a fitting helps golfers unlock the full performance potential of the OPTM lineup.
